summaryrefslogtreecommitdiff
path: root/arch/powerpc/kernel/align.c
AgeCommit message (Expand)AuthorFilesLines
2021-04-14powerpc: remove partial register save logicNicholas Piggin1-6/+0
2021-04-03powerpc/align: Don't use __get_user_instr() on kernel addressesChristophe Leroy1-1/+6
2021-04-03powerpc/align: Convert emulate_spe() to user_access_beginChristophe Leroy1-28/+33
2020-07-29powerpc: Use fallthrough pseudo-keywordGustavo A. R. Silva1-4/+4
2020-05-18powerpc: Define and use get_user_instr() et. al.Jordan Niethe1-1/+1
2020-05-18powerpc: Use a datatype for instructionsJordan Niethe1-4/+5
2020-05-18powerpc: Use a function for byte swapping instructionsJordan Niethe1-1/+1
2020-05-18powerpc: Use a function for getting the instruction op codeJordan Niethe1-1/+1
2020-05-18powerpc: Use an accessor for instructionsJordan Niethe1-3/+3
2020-05-18powerpc: Use a macro for creating instructions from u32sJordan Niethe1-0/+1
2019-07-30powerpc/spe: Mark expected switch fall-throughsMichael Ellerman1-0/+4
2019-05-30treewide: Replace GPLv2 boilerplate/reference with SPDX - rule 152Thomas Gleixner1-5/+1
2019-01-04Remove 'type' argument from access_ok() functionLinus Torvalds1-2/+1
2018-06-03powerpc/sstep: Introduce GETTYPE macroRavi Bangoria1-1/+1
2017-10-25powerpc: Fix check for copy/paste instructions in alignment handlerPaul Mackerras1-1/+1
2017-09-15powerpc: Fix handling of alignment interrupt on dcbz instructionPaul Mackerras1-1/+1
2017-09-01powerpc: Use instruction emulation infrastructure to handle alignment faultsPaul Mackerras1-771/+32
2017-08-31powerpc: Fix DAR reporting when alignment handler faultsMichael Ellerman1-45/+74
2017-04-04powerpc: Don't try to fix up misaligned load-with-reservation instructionsPaul Mackerras1-8/+19
2017-02-06powerpc/64: Clean up ppc64_caches using a struct per cacheBenjamin Herrenschmidt1-1/+1
2017-02-06powerpc/64: Fix naming of cache block vs. cache lineBenjamin Herrenschmidt1-1/+1
2016-12-24Replace <asm/uaccess.h> with <linux/uaccess.h> globallyLinus Torvalds1-1/+1
2016-08-01powerpc: Move cpu_has_feature() to a separate fileKevin Hao1-0/+1
2016-07-05powerpc: Send SIGBUS on unaligned copy and pasteChris Smart1-0/+14
2016-06-16powerpc/align: Use #ifdef __BIG_ENDIAN__ #else for REG_BYTEDaniel Axtens1-3/+1
2015-12-01powerpc: Create disable_kernel_{fp,altivec,vsx,spe}()Anton Blanchard1-0/+2
2014-11-10powerpc: Remove double braces in alignment code.Anton Blanchard1-1/+1
2014-05-30KVM: PPC: BOOK3S: Remove open coded make_dsisr in alignment handlerAneesh Kumar K.V1-33/+1
2014-04-09powerpc: Add lq/stq emulationAnton Blanchard1-8/+44
2013-10-30powerpc: Enable Little Endian Alignment Handler for Float Pair InstructionsTom Musta1-6/+0
2013-10-30powerpc: Fix Handler of Unaligned Load/Store StringsTom Musta1-5/+16
2013-10-11Merge branch 'for-kvm' into nextBenjamin Herrenschmidt1-4/+4
2013-10-11powerpc: Put FP/VSX and VR state into structuresPaul Mackerras1-3/+3
2013-10-11powerpc: Handle VSX alignment faults in little endian modeAnton Blanchard1-8/+33
2013-10-11powerpc: Add little endian support to alignment handlerAnton Blanchard1-30/+63
2013-10-11powerpc: Alignment handler shouldn't access VSX registers with TS_FPRAnton Blanchard1-1/+1
2013-10-11powerpc: Remove hard coded FP offsets in alignment handlerAnton Blanchard1-2/+2
2013-10-11powerpc: Remove open coded byte swap macro in alignment handlerAnton Blanchard1-24/+12
2013-08-27powerpc: Never handle VSX alignment exceptions from kernelAnton Blanchard1-0/+4
2013-08-14powerpc: Handle unaligned ldbrx/stdbrxAnton Blanchard1-0/+10
2012-03-28Disintegrate asm/system.h for PowerPCDavid Howells1-1/+1
2010-09-02powerpc: Remove fpscr use from [kvm_]cvt_{fd,df}Andreas Schwab1-2/+2
2009-12-18powerpc: Handle VSX alignment faults correctly in little-endian modeNeil Campbell1-17/+46
2009-10-28powerpc: Create PPC_WARN_ALIGNMENT to match PPC_WARN_EMULATEDAnton Blanchard1-6/+6
2009-05-21powerpc: Keep track of emulated instructionsGeert Uytterhoeven1-4/+16
2009-02-23powerpc: Fix load/store float double alignment handlerMichael Neuling1-16/+13
2009-02-23powerpc: Add alignment handler for new lfiwzx instructionMichael Neuling1-1/+1
2009-02-13powerpc/vsx: Fix VSX alignment handler for regs 32-63Michael Neuling1-1/+6
2008-09-03powerpc: Fix uninitialised variable in VSX alignment codeMichael Neuling1-1/+1
2008-07-15powerpc: Add VSX load/store alignment exception handlerMichael Neuling1-1/+57